Master of Orion

Master of Orion gives you the chance to lead your way to dominance of various stars and galaxies. In order to keep going in the game and lead you army of aliens, you will have to make decisions about various things like ammunition, trade etc. you will also be responsible in choosing the colonies you want to capture and the technology that you want to invest in. make one wrong move, and either your army is dead or you lose your star.

Total War: Warhammer

The next game on the list is Total War: Warhammer. The game now has zombie dragons! Yes, we are not kidding! Now the game has five tabletop armies; the Undead which have zombie dragons, Dwarves which pound everything with hammers, Empire which consists of griffins riding people, boars riding Orcs and Chaos which ruin everything with magic. It is as engaging as it sounds.

XCOM2

After the brainstorming that is required with XCOM: Enemy Unknown, comes XCOM2 which compels you to brainstorm even more. The game begins 20 years after the first part. In this game, you have to establish an entirely new squad, use completely new technology and do many more complicated acts. If it still sounds easy to you, play it to find yourself immersed in the game for hours. And yes, the XCOM and global council have been discontinued. So saving earth may not be as simple as it may seem in the description.
